Mediterranean Marinas runs close to 100 improvement and tuning performances in Marina del Este

• Planning for the months ahead includes the study for the renovation of the pumps, installation of solar thermal energy for hot water or reform of customers' toilets, among others, with an expected investment of around 25.000 Euros.

MARINAS DEL MEDITERRÁNEO , entity that integrates the concessionaire of the marina Marina del Este (Almuñecar), has implemented nearly a hundred actions to improve and improve the facilities and services of the port area with an investment of 20.000 Euros. In addition, is working on a dozen ongoing and ongoing dossiers, all this as part of the work included in the Maintenance Plan of the Operations Department of the Mediterranean Marine Group. The future investment envisaged for these actions is around the 25.000 Euros.

Among the most significant performances, work has been carried out for customers' new laundry, the improvement works of the terraces of two commercial premises, repairing the access stairs to the boats or painting the Marina Seca building.

Also, preventive maintenance work has carried out treatments for red-headed stinger in palm trees, the annual review of the mooring elements, checking gasoline pumps, or the maintenance of the Varadero's underpinning elements, as well as the state of the tools.

Other actions taken are those related to the repair of various breakdowns, some terminals and mooring ends, cleaning the port waters, painting and beautifying different areas of the port enclosure, cleaning the dry marina and some gardens, repairs to luminaires, among others.

In addition, the Operations department of the Mediterranean Marine Group is also working on a series of actions that will be progressively launched in future dates such as, For example, renovation of suppliers with payment by card and self-service, installation of solar thermal energy for hot water or reform of customers' toilets.

Alejandro Suanes, Director of Operations of the Mediterranean Marine Group, says that "it is essential to meet the timetable for dates of these preventive and maintenance work in order to maintain the quality level of the facilities of our ports".
